Floyd Wayne Gadberry, age 82, passed away on November 22, 2025.
He was born on January 14, 1943, to the late Coy and Edna Gadberry. Floyd was a longtime resident of Liberty Township, though he never veered far from his hometown of Reading, Ohio. Many of his days were spent visiting lifelong friends at White Castle. He enjoyed being outdoors and held a deep appreciation for nature. Floyd also had a lifelong passion for classic cars and restoring and showing them. For many years, he participated in car shows, often winning awards—a true testament to his dedication and love for the hobby. After many years of service, he retired from the Formica Corporation.
Floyd is survived by his daughter, Rebecca Hazlett (Scott); his son, Eric Saville; and his partner, Sarah Saville. He also leaves behind his grandchildren, Lucas (Katie) and Megan; his great-grandchildren, Luke, Natalie, Suzie, Iris, and Max; and his sister, Ginny Beaty. He is also survived by many other family members and friends.
He was preceded in death by his former wife, Marty Hedge, mother of his daughter, whom he shared many wonderful years with; his brothers, Bill Gadberry and Don Gadberry; and his sister, Shirley Penter.
Memorial Visitation will be held at Hodapp Funeral Home, 6410 Cincinnati Dayton Rd., Liberty Twp., OH 45044, on Saturday, December 6, 2025 from 1-3 PM.
